MessageBoxOptions(String, IEnumerable?, String?, MessageBoxIcon, MessageBoxSeverity, MessageBoxDialogModality, IntPtr, MessageBoxInputOptions?, MessageBoxSecondaryContent?, String?, Boolean, Boolean, Boolean, Nullable, Nullable, String?, Object?) Constructor

Definition

Namespace NativeMessageBox
Assembly NativeMessageBox.dll
public MessageBoxOptions(string message, IEnumerable<MessageBoxButton>? buttons = null, string? title = null, MessageBoxIcon icon = MessageBoxIcon.None, MessageBoxSeverity severity = MessageBoxSeverity.Info, MessageBoxDialogModality modality = MessageBoxDialogModality.Application, nint parentWindow, MessageBoxInputOptions? inputOptions = null, MessageBoxSecondaryContent? secondaryContent = null, string? verificationText = null, bool allowCancelViaEscape = true, bool showSuppressCheckbox = false, bool requiresExplicitAcknowledgement = false, TimeSpan? timeout = default(TimeSpan? ), uint? timeoutButtonId = default(uint? ), string? locale = null, object? tag = null)

Parameters

message
String
title
String
parentWindow
IntPtr
secondaryContent
MessageBoxSecondaryContent
verificationText
String
allowCancelViaEscape
Boolean
showSuppressCheckbox
Boolean
requiresExplicitAcknowledgement
Boolean
timeoutButtonId
Nullable<UInt32>
locale
String
tag
Object